English

Etymology

From god +‎ -less. Compare Saterland Frisian godloos (godless), West Frisian goddeleas (godless; wicked), Dutch goddeloos (godless; wicked), German Low German gottlos (godless), German gottlos (godless), Danish gudløse (godless), Swedish gudlös (godless; ungodly), Icelandic guðlaus (godless), Gothic 𐌲𐌿𐌳𐌰𐌻𐌰𐌿𐍃 (gudalaus, godless).

Adjective

godless (comparative more godless, superlative most godless)

  1. Not acknowledging any deity or god; without belief in any deity or god.
  2. (derogatory, slang) Evil, wicked, worldly.
